  • How many airports are there in District of Columbia?

    There are 2 airports in District of Columbia. The busiest airport is Washington Dulles Airport (IAD), with 54% of all flights arriving there.

  • Which is the cheapest airport to fly into in District of Columbia?

    Prices will differ depending on the departure airport, but generally, the cheapest airport to fly to in District of Columbia is Baltimore/Washington Airport (BWI), with an average flight price of $218.

  • How long is the flight to District of Columbia?

    An average nonstop flight from Mississippi to District of Columbia takes 5h 07m, covering a distance of 855 miles. The shortest route is Memphis (MEM) to Washington, D.C. Reagan-National Airport (DCA) with an average flight time of 2h 09m.

  • How many long-haul flights are there to District of Columbia each week?

    There are not any long-haul (6-12 hour flight duration) or medium-haul (3-6 hour flight duration) flights to District of Columbia. Instead, there are 6 short-haul flights (up to 3 hour flight duration), with the most arriving from Jackson.
